Epidemiological study of hospital-acquired infection with vancomycin-resistant Enterococcus faecium: possible transmission by an electronic ear-probe thermometer.

R Porwancher1, A Sheth, S Remphrey, E Taylor, C Hinkle, M Zervos.   

Abstract

Clonal spread of vancomycin-resistant Enterococcus faecium among seven patients on one ward of a community teaching hospital was identified by contour-clamped homogeneous electric-field gel electrophoresis. Environmental cultures isolated the same strain from the handle of a shared electronic ear-probe thermometer. Cross-contamination of the clonal strain between two geographically separate units on this ward, sharing equipment but not personnel, suggests the possibility of an environmental source.
